Зафиксирована и разграничена ответственность между пользователем и системой при выполнении варианта использования. Зафиксированы маркированный список шагов базового сценария и названия расширений. Подходит для команд, которые тесно сотрудничают со своими пользователями и могут восполнить https://deveducation.com/ любые недостающие детали через живое общения. Подготовлены наборы данных для тестирования с учётом специфики задачи.
Для чего нужны User Stories и как их использовать в проектах
Например, как клиент магазина для взрослых, я хочу не указывать личные данные при регистрации, чтобы сохранить свою конфиденциальность. Чтобы было удобно обращаться к историям в любое время, их нужно правильно визуализировать. Обычно для этого используются многофункциональные инструменты по управлению проектом в команде. Так любой член команды может зайти в систему и посмотреть стори и любые пометки к ней от коллег. Бэклог продукта — это по сути список задач, которые нужно выполнить user story за все время.
Как написать пользовательскую историю: пошаговая инструкция
Команда Тестирование производительности должна иметь возможность оценить объем работ, необходимый для реализации истории. Если история слишком неопределенная для оценки, ее нужно доработать или разбить на меньшие части. User Stories заставляют команду постоянно думать о конечных пользователях.
Вводная информация о User Stories
Пользовательские истории — одна из базовых составляющих agile-программы. Есть тенденция считать, что пользовательские истории — это, говоря проще, функциональные требования к программному обеспечению. Работать с юзер стори можно офлайн или на виртуальных досках, типа FigJam. Это помогает разделить большой проект на микрозадачи и улучшает коммуникацию в команде. По мере развития проекта юзер стори необходимо обновлять, чтобы продукт оставался интересным и актуальным для пользователя. Еще в критерии приемки можно дописать ожидания того, кто проектировал эту историю.
- Именно поэтому User Story — это важный для пользовательского опыта элемент.
- Она помогает понять, какие задачи должен выполнять пользователь и для чего ему нужен продукт.
- Это позволяет обменяться мнениями о товаре или услуге, посмотреть на него с разных сторон.
- Job Stories концентрируются на психологической части фичи, на эмоциях, тревогах и прочем, что может возникнуть во время использования функции.
- Cправа отобразится описание практики со всеми видами деятельности и результатами работ, предусмотренными в рамках данной практики.
Цель — причина, по которой пользователь будет использовать систему, и ценность, которую он получит при успешном использовании системы. Фокус на небольших, изолированных историях может привести к недостаточному вниманию к общей архитектуре системы. Важно балансировать между реализацией отдельных историй и поддержанием целостности архитектуры. В крупных проектах может накапливаться огромное количество историй, которыми сложно управлять.
Если вам требуется помощь в организации бизнес-процессов продуктовой команды или консалтинг бизнеса — обратитесь в Neogenda. Мы являемся признанными экспертами по современным инструментам менеджмента и точно знаем, как помочь вашему бизнесу достичь результата. Эпики разбиваются на более мелкие истории, которые могут быть взяты в работу и реализованы за один спринт. Механизмы формирования определяют, какие данные будут зафиксированы, в каком формате и с какой целью. События, которые мешают задачам, но система продолжает работать.
Для этого в разработке используют User Story — небольшие истории, описывающие желания и действия пользователя с точки зрения его потребностей. Пользовательская история пишется в простом и понятном формате. Начинается с фразы «Как пользователь, я хочу…», за которой следует описание требования. Затем идет разделение на критерии успеха, где определяются конкретные условия.
Истории пишутся простым языком, без технической специфики, и служат контекстом для команды разработчиков и их деятельности. Прочитав пользовательскую историю, команда знает, почему она создает то, что создает, и какую ценность это формирует. В пользовательских историях этот вопрос обычно относится к любому, кто может взаимодействовать с продуктом. В список могут входить существующие и потенциальные клиенты, владельцы бизнеса, сотрудники и т. Изучите свою ЦА и определите конечного пользователя — это первый и самый важный шаг в создании пользовательской истории.
Важно на старте договориться, какие функции продукта вы будете обсуждать. Лучше обсуждать те уже готовые функции, потому что можно узнать мнение о них от реальных клиентов. Я уверен, вы неоднократно будете пользоваться этими простыми но мощными средствами управления требованиями, когда начнете использовать истории в своих проектах. 7 Как пользователь я могу изменить данные своей учетной записи для корректировки измененных или неверных данных.
Механизмы отправляют журналы событий в облачные хранилища для централизованного анализа. Платежные сервисы, которые отслеживают транзакции в реальном времени, используют такой подход для того, чтобы немедленно обнаружить мошеннические действия. Чтобы избежать перегрузки диска и сохранить данные организованными, применяют ротацию файлов. Она разделяет старые и новые данные, удаляет или архивирует ненужные записи. Например, в Linux утилита Logrotate управляет ротацией, архивирует старые файлы и удаляет устаревшие записи.
Пользовательские истории — это задания на разработку, которые часто выражены в форме «тип пользователя + потребность + цель». Цель разработчиков — показать, что продукт проходит все критерии и этапы приемки. Критерии приемки обычно составляет владелец продукта, но они могут уточняться и дополняться в процессе планирования командой. Обсуждения начинаются с оценки истории на ранних этапах планирования и заканчиваются детальным разбором, когда она берется в работу. Подумайте, как новая функция вписывается в общую картину развития продукта, и как она поможет достичь ваших целей. Это касается конечной ценности продукта, которую получит пользователь.
Бэклог спринта — это более краткий список задач, которые нужно выполнить во время текущего спринта. Спринтами в разработке называют отрезки времени, в период которых нужно выполнить насущные задачи — обычно он длится до двух недель, но иногда его урезают до недели. Все насущные задачи во время спринта обычно и включают разбор и обработку пользовательских историй для улучшения продукта. Стори подбирают не хаотично — сначала определяют цель текущего спринта, затем подбирают пользовательские истории, которые отвечают такой же цели.
Допустим, компьютер внезапно перезагружается, тогда журнал событий покажет причину, например, ошибку или сбой питания. Это базы данных, где записи структурированы и хранятся в упорядоченном виде. Например, веб-сервер Apache записывает информацию в файлы формата .log и содержат сведения о запросах пользователей. Хотя может показаться, что журналы событий — это только для разработчиков, на самом деле они незаметно присутствуют в жизни каждого. Представьте, что пытаетесь разобраться, почему компьютер внезапно начал зависать, или выяснить, куда исчезло письмо в почтовом ящике. В такие моменты на помощь приходят журналы событий — своеобразные дневники программ и устройств.
Как пользователь приложения, я хочу быстро регистрироваться через VK, чтобы сэкономить время на регистрацию. Текст не может занимать страницу, только одно или два предложения, так как это не подробное, а общее описание приложения или отдельного его параметра. С помощью создания User Story о разработанных функциях, можно построить PR-кампанию продукта. Однако, когда вы работаете с командой, у вас есть общее видение того, кем является этот человек. Возможно, это один из ваших клиентов или участников ваших глубинных интервью. Когда персона получает её желаемую ценность, тогда история завершена.
В идеале, команды формулируют свою собственную структуру и придерживаются ее. Пользовательские истории также составляют значительные элементы методик Agile, такие как эпики и инициативы. Эпики — это большие рабочие задачи, которые делятся на несколько историй. Благодаря этим крупным структурам каждодневные усилия команды разработчиков (в работе над историями) ведут к достижению целей организации, выраженных в эпиках и инициативах.
Их надо понимать максимально буквально, потому что это те критерии по которым мы понимаем, выполнена история или нет. Job Stories концентрируются на психологической части фичи, на эмоциях, тревогах и прочем, что может возникнуть во время использования функции. Чтобы понять, чем является сама нужда, давайте рассмотрим следующий пример.